Football Across the Curriculum
January 12, 2011
I do a whole unit on football with my class. We graph wins and losses using football helmets (we do bar graphs, pictographs, line plots, etc.), and we graph teams per region. We do a unit on probability near the playoffs. We also read nonfiction texts about football, so I have an opportunity to introduce nonfiction text features such as cause/effect. We write personal narratives about their favorite games and imaginative ones about football, as well. We learn about animals and adaptations through our study of mascots. We talk about U.S. geography and discuss how teams came to be located in certain cities. At the end of the unit we have either a Super Bowl party or a tailgate party.
